Bowel obstruction … Webabdominal pain. bloating and feeling too full after eating a meal. nausea and vomiting. constipation. diarrhea. Chronic intestinal pseudo-obstruction often causes symptoms after meals. Symptoms may be long-lasting or may come and go over time. Symptoms may be more severe at times, called acute episodes, and milder between these episodes.
